AGENDA ITEM: Donation of Bicycles
DATE: November 22, 2002
SUBMITTED BY: David E. Thomp Chief of Police/DPS
BACKGROUND: The Police Department picks up abandoned bicycles on a frequent
basis.. The bicycles aze stored in a building at Public Works until
the owner is identified, or until it is clear that the owner will
probably not be identified. After ninety (90) days, the City Code
and the State Law allow the Police Department to dispose of the
bicycles.
The City Cade allows abandoned property to be converted to
government use or to be sold. However, in the past, the City
Commission has approved the donation of abandoned bicycles to
charitable organizations.
BUDGET:
There are several organizations collecting bicycles at this time for
distribution to underprivileged children for Christmas. The Police
Department has approximately 50-60 bicycles that are in
reasonably good condition, and they can be donated to one or more
ofthese charitable organizations.
None
RECOMMENDATIONS: To waive the City Code, and to approve the donation of eligible
bicycles from the Police Department to charitable organizations for
distribution to needy children.
